Since its founding in the 1950's, Hillel at Stanford has experienced expansive growth in all aspects - now sponsoring more than 300 programs each year in conjunction with numerous affiliated student groups and a variety of campus and community partners. More students than ever are turning to Hillel, searching for meaning, spiritual growth and a community of which they can feel a part. At present, Hillel at Stanford strives to provide undergraduate and graduate students, faculty and staff, local alumni, as well as members of the Bay Area Jewish community with a connection to Jewish life, whether it be religious, cultural, social, activist, or educational.

Hillel at Stanford is a beneficiary of the Jewish Community Federation of San Francisco, the Peninsula, Marin and Sonoma Counties.
